Steelers LB James Harrison Likely To Sit Out Week 15’s Game?

ESPN’s Adam Schefter first reported that Pittsburgh Steelers LB James Harrison will be suspended for one game for the hit he placed on Browns QB Colt McCoy last Thursday.

Since then there was some speculation that Harrison may appeal the suspension but a recent tweet may suggest just the opposite.

Thank you to all my fans and supporters, I’m just going to move on from here and get ready for my next game.

Pro Football Talks Mike Florio mentions that Harrison may choose to sit out Monday nights game against the San Francisco 49ers but may instead appeal the fine of one game check ($73,529.41).

The Steelers are in a must win situation and the 49ers are coming off of a let down performance so both teams will need any possible advantage they can find. Not having Harrison and a banged up Ben Roethlisberger would qualify as just that.
